Problemas com dois usuários com o mesmo nome/nome de usuário (mas com maiúsculas/minúsculas)

Hoje precisei revisar uma postagem de um novo usuário:

Por favor, observe: este é o lars em letras minúsculas

Na verdade, temos um Lars com letra maiúscula e um lars em minúsculas:

grafik

Problema #1: Não consigo acessar o perfil do lars

  • Ao clicar no avatar do lars (minúsculas), abre-se o perfil do usuário “Lars” (maiúsculas).
  • Ao clicar no lars, recebo esta mensagem:

    Observe a grafia mista lars/Lars, que não deveria existir, conforme a captura de tela acima (ou nome + nome de usuário tudo em minúsculas ou tudo em maiúsculas, mas não misturado).

Problema #2: Não consigo aprovar a postagem, pois recebo um “Erro Interno do Servidor 500”
Acredito que a solução seria renomear o lars em minúsculas para “lars1” ou algo similar, mas como fazer isso se não consigo acessar o perfil dele?

lars em minúsculas: novo usuário
Lars em maiúsculas: cadastrado há 3 anos

Resolvi sozinho: o perfil do usuário lars é acessível pelo menu Admin → Usuários → Novos usuários. Assim que entrei no perfil dele, mudei o nome de usuário para lars1 e consegui aprovar a postagem do lars. Obrigado por ouvir de qualquer forma! :slight_smile:

1 curtida

Você está usando uma versão recente do Discourse? Isso é um bug.

1 curtida

Estamos na versão 2.6.0.beta2, a mais recente disponível atualmente.

Como os usuários estão sendo criados no seu site? Você está usando SSO para fazer o login dos usuários no site?

Quando o registro com nome de usuário/senha está habilitado, tentar se cadastrar com uma versão em maiúsculas de um nome de usuário que já está sendo usado no site deve exibir um erro semelhante a este (o nome de usuário casetest já está em uso no meu site):

1 curtida

O login pode ser feito via GitHub ou usuário/senha.

Acabei de tentar criar um novo usuário Lars (já temos um usuário com nome de usuário + nome = Lars):

Estranhamente, ao tentar se inscrever com esse nome de usuário já existente, ele é exibido como disponível.

Também estranho: consigo acessar o perfil de Lars via Admin → Usuários, mas quando clique em Mostrar Perfil Público, recebi um erro 404:

Ops! Essa página não existe ou é privada.

Talvez a renomeação de lars → lars1 tenha quebrado algo?

Parece que o perfil “Lars” tem um problema há algum tempo, motivo pelo qual foi possível criar outra conta com o mesmo nome (ou é possível novamente agora, ao tentar).

Por que você não verifica uma conta de que tem certeza de que está tudo certo e tenta criar outra com o mesmo nome?

Parece que você está certo. Acabei de tentar com outros nomes de usuário existentes aleatórios e não consegui criar um novo usuário com um nome de usuário já existente.

Há algo que possa ser feito para fazer o perfil público de Lars funcionar novamente (e evitar que outros Lars/lars se cadastrem e causem problemas novamente)?

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.